That&amp;rsquo;s why we don&amp;rsquo;t just take orders—we want to get our hands on your equipment first.&#xA;&lt;strong&gt;The reality of rapid heating&lt;/strong&gt;&#xA;Glass is finicky. You have to hit a very specific temperature window. If you&amp;rsquo;re off by a bit, you&amp;rsquo;re looking at stress fractures or a surface finish that looks like a mess.&#xA;We use short-wave infrared (SWIR) because it doesn&amp;rsquo;t waste time heating up the air around the glass. It just dives straight into the material. It&amp;rsquo;s fast. Really fast. And that&amp;rsquo;s how you actually shave time off your cycles.&#xA;&lt;strong&gt;Picking the right gear&lt;/strong&gt;&#xA;We don&amp;rsquo;t just look at wattage and call it a day. We look at your actual setup.&#xA;Here&amp;rsquo;s the thing: if you cram a high-wattage tube into a tiny housing, you&amp;rsquo;re creating a heat soak problem. Put a 2kW lamp in a small mold and you might find your reflectors warping or your wiring starting to smell like burnt plastic. You need a balance. The power has to match the machine&amp;rsquo;s ability to breathe and shed that extra heat.&#xA;&lt;strong&gt;The tug-of-war: Power vs. Lifespan&lt;/strong&gt;&#xA;There&amp;rsquo;s always a trade-off. If you &lt;a href=&#34;https://o-yate.com&#34;&gt;crank&lt;/a&gt; the voltage to the max, you get more heat, but you kill the filament.&#xA;It&amp;rsquo;s a tough call. We work with you to find that &amp;ldquo;sweet spot&amp;rdquo;—where the glass ramps up quickly, but you aren&amp;rsquo;t spending your weekends replacing lamps every two weeks.&#xA;&lt;strong&gt;It&amp;rsquo;s more than just the bulb&lt;/strong&gt;&#xA;A great lamp is useless if it&amp;rsquo;s pointed the wrong way.&#xA;When we come on-site, we&amp;rsquo;re checking the small stuff. The connectors, the angles of the reflectors&amp;hellip; all of it. If a &lt;a href=&#34;https://goldisgood.com&#34;&gt;mirror&lt;/a&gt; is off by just 5 degrees, you&amp;rsquo;ve got a cold spot on your glass.&#xA;We aren&amp;rsquo;t just selling you a part.
